Woodland Community College is a public community college in Woodland, California, with additional campuses in Williams and Clearlake. It is a part of the Yuba Community College District and is accredited by the Accrediting Commission for Community and Junior Colleges.

USS Michigan was the United States Navy's first iron-hulled warship and served during the American Civil War. She was renamed USS Wolverine in 1905.

Edward Young was an English poet, best remembered for Night-Thoughts, a series of philosophical writings in blank verse, reflecting his state of mind following several bereavements. It was one of the most popular poems of the century, influencing Goethe and Edmund Burke, among many others, and at the end of the century was illustrated by William Blake.
